DR UNIPROT: Q6PFP6; DR UNIPROT: Q5RL12; DR Pfam: PF00667; DR Pfam: PF00258; DR Pfam: PF00175; DR PROSITE: PS51384; DR PROSITE: PS50902; DE Function: NADPH-dependent reductase which is a central component of the cytosolic iron-sulfur (Fe-S) protein assembly (CIA) machinery. Transfers electrons from NADPH via its FAD and FMN prosthetic groups to the [2Fe-2S] cluster of ciapin1, another key component of the CIA machinery. In turn, this reduced cluster provides electrons for assembly of cytosolic iron-sulfur cluster proteins. It can also reduce the [2Fe-2S] cluster of cisd1 and activate this protein implicated in Fe/S cluster repair. {ECO:0000255|HAMAP-Rule:MF_03178}.
